MADISON COUNTY, Ala. (WHNT) – Crews with Huntsville Utilities have finished their work restoring power to customers on Keel Mountain.

They finished the work around 1:30 p.m. Thursday, according to Joe Gehdres, a spokesperson for Huntsville Utilities.

Late Wednesday evening, a large tree fell across the utility right-of-way for the primary feed to the mountain.  It tore down 12 spans of primary service lines, including two poles.
